This represents most of the gardens cycad collection. It has one of the most comprehensive collections of indigenous cycads of all the public gardens in South Africa. Apparently, it also has a specimen of Encephalartos woodii but this is not on display for the public; this might also be the case with some of the other more rare South African species. There is also a nice specimen of E. aplanatus in the garden, but it's not really possible to photograph. Due to the amount of species, I split this section up into three individual pages.
